India Bank Holidays for Diwali 2025

The bank holidays across various states in India for Diwali and other festivals will lead to temporary disruptions in physical banking services. However, digital banking services are expected to remain available, mitigating significant market impact.
Banks in various states across India will observe holidays on different dates in October 2025, primarily for Diwali (Deepavali), Naraka Chaturdashi, Kali Puja, Govardhan Pooja, and Bhai Bij. Due to regional calendar differences, the holidays for Diwali are spread across October 20, 21, 22, and 23, 2025. The State Bank of India issues guidelines for these holidays, which are then notified by individual state governments. While physical bank branches will be closed, digital banking services such as online transfers and mobile banking will largely remain available. States like India — Sikkim, India — Chhattisgarh, India — Maharashtra, India — Gujarat, and India — Uttar Pradesh will experience multi-day bank closures.
